Purpose
The Transitions Coordinator plays a vital role in helping individuals move from long-term care facilities to home or community-based settings. Following organizational policies, state/federal regulations, and accreditation requirements, this position ensures a smooth, person-centered transition for each consumer, under the general supervision of the Home Choice Manager.
Essential Functions
Serve as a liaison between healthcare and housing professionals, including service coordinators, discharge planners, and community-based service providers. Maintain knowledge of all service lines: adult day health, personal care/private duty, service coordination, skilled care, and hospice.
Collaborate closely with individual case managers to arrange services that align with each consumer’s preferences and community resources, including physicians, pharmacies, and other essential providers.
Assist individuals in locating housing and obtaining necessary materials and supplies.
Support consumers in accessing entitled benefits and resources.
Provide exceptional customer service by addressing questions, concerns, and problems, ensuring daily needs are met.
